RP Systems LLC's Diagnostic Methodology:

Diagnosis Process for Linear and Switch-Mode Power Supplies: We will begin 

Check the AC input and ensure the transformer is operational. Measure the input and output voltage to verify they're within the specified range. If the output voltage is unstable, it may indicate issues with the voltage regulator or voltage reference.

Check for excessive ripple voltage, possibly due to a faulty rectifier, diode bridge, or a degraded filter capacitor. An oscilloscope inspects the waveform and detects abnormal noise reduction or parasitic oscillation.

If the power supply is overheating, investigate thermal management issues, ensuring the heat sink is adequately sized and there's no thermal shutdown. Also, the series pass transistor and biasing conditions must be evaluated to ensure they function correctly.

For switch-mode supplies, monitor the bandwidth and stability of the feedback loop, looking for any issues in the closed-loop and open-loop configurations.

When load fluctuations cause anomalies, assess the load transient response. Ensure protection mechanisms, like overload protection, short circuit protection, and crowbar protection, are active and responsive.

Verify the load regulation, line regulation, and dropout voltage in output issues. Should you find any abnormalities, delve deeper into the schematic to identify potential faulty components.
